Optoelectronic analog night vision devices are optoelectronic devices which produce an image quite similar to the one you see with your eyes, just with other colors. Night vision devices amplify the rest light in the night with the help of a photocathode and an image intensifier tube, so you get a brighter image for observing at night. These night vision devices operate in the visible and also near-infrared spectrum, while thermal devices operate only in the infrared spectrum.
